Lithium heparin, as a blood anticoagulant, mainly inhibits its activity by binding to thrombin in the blood, thereby preventing blood clotting. This allows blood samples to remain liquid after collection, facilitating subsequent laboratory processing and analysis. Meanwhile, heparin lithium also has a certain ion balance effect, which can maintain electrolyte balance in blood samples and ensure sample stability.

Preparation of heparin lithium raw material powder
Firstly, prepare the heparin lithium raw material powder. Ensure the quality of the powder is qualified, free of impurities, and has not expired. At the same time, prepare the necessary experimental equipment, including scales, volumetric flasks, beakers, glass rods, deionized water, etc., to ensure that all equipment is clean and pollution-free.

Preparation of lithium heparin solution
1. Weighing: Use a balance to accurately weigh an appropriate amount of heparin lithium raw material powder. Determine the weight of the powder based on the required anticoagulant effect and the volume of the blood collection vessel.
2. Dissolution: Pour the weighed lithium heparin powder into a beaker and add an appropriate amount of deionized water. During the dissolution process, use a glass rod to continuously stir to ensure that the powder is evenly dispersed and dissolved.
3. Constant volume: After the powder is dissolved, transfer the solution to a volumetric flask. According to the specifications of the volumetric flask, use deionized water for constant volume until the liquid level reaches the mark.
4. Mix well: Gently shake the volumetric flask to mix the solution evenly. At this point, the lithium heparin solution has been prepared and can be added to the blood collection vessel.
Add lithium heparin solution to the blood collection vessel
1. Choose a blood collection vessel: Select the appropriate blood collection vessel according to the experimental requirements. Ensure that the blood collection vessel is clean, dry, undamaged, and compatible with the testing equipment used.
2. Add solution: Use a pipette or syringe to add the prepared lithium heparin solution to the blood collection vessel. Pay attention to controlling the amount of addition, ensuring that the solution is evenly distributed at the bottom of the sampling vessel, and avoiding local concentrations that are too high or too low.
3. Marking and recording: Mark the added heparin lithium solution on the blood collection vessel, and record the time, dosage, and concentration of the solution for subsequent experimental operations and result analysis.
Matters needing attention
1. Accurate weighing: When preparing heparin lithium solution, it is necessary to ensure the accurate weighing of the raw material powder to avoid affecting the anticoagulant effect.
2. Solution quality: Dissolve and dilute with deionized water to ensure the quality and purity of the solution. Avoid using water sources containing impurities or pollutants.
3. Storage and transportation: The prepared lithium heparin solution should be stored in a dry, cool, and dark place, avoiding direct sunlight and high temperatures. During transportation, the stability of the solution should be maintained to avoid violent vibrations and temperature changes.
4. Safe operation: During the preparation and addition process, the laboratory's safety operating procedures should be strictly followed, protective equipment should be worn, and direct contact with solutions and powders should be avoided to prevent risks such as allergies or poisoning.
